IOMDKBC(4) Kernel Interfaces Manual (Acorn32) IOMDKBC(4)

NAME

iomdkbcARM IOMD keyboard and mouse ports

SYNOPSIS

iomdkbc* at iomd?
pckbd* at iomdkbc?
pms* at iomdkbc?

DESCRIPTION

The iomdkbc driver interfaces machine-independent drivers for PC keyboards and PS/2 mice to the particular implementation of the keyboard and mouse ports provided by the ARM IOMD20, ARM7500, and ARM7500FE. The quadrature mouse interface on the IOMD20 is handled by the qms(4) driver.

This driver replaces the kbd(4) and rpckbd(4) drivers, which will be withdrawn in a future NetBSD release. If a kernel has kbd(4) or rpckbd(4) configured, iomdkbc will only be used for the mouse interface (if present).

HISTORY

The iomdkbc driver was introduced in NetBSD 2.0.
